Determine the Closing Fees

This mortgage refinancing is not a free service. Its loan origination fees, appraisal and survey fees, and other charges must pay. These expenses connected with refinancing, known as closing charges, depending on the lender you pick.

These might reach several thousand dollars. When applying for a loan, lenders must disclose these expenses upfront. Therefore, be sure you know what to anticipate.

You’ll either have to pay these closing charges upfront. So be sure you have the cash or borrow for them and roll them into your loan amount. It implies that your loan will cost you more money over time.

No-Closing-Cost

Since some lenders provide “no-closing-cost” repayments, this typically means you’re either borrowing to cover closing expenses or paying a higher interest rate to cover the fees. So, I don’t believe the loan is truly free.

Ensure that the money you save by refinancing will pay these closing fees over time. It’s especially vital if you plan to relocate shortly.

For example, if you spend $3,000 in closing fees and save $50 a month on your mortgage, it will take you 60 months, or five years, to recoup your closing costs. Hence, if you plan to relocate in two years, refinancing may not be the greatest option.

Shop Around For the Best Prices

Refinance rates differ from one lender to the next. Do not hurry into refinancing with your current lender or a financial institution. This is simply because you have a connection with them.

Obtain quotations from three to five mortgage refinancing loan providers. These include local banks, credit unions, and online lenders. This will assist you in obtaining the best possible rate.

Also, consider the full picture to ensure you receive the greatest total pricing and conditions rather than focusing just on the interest rate. Here are some things to watch for:

  • Each lender’s closing expenses
  • The length of the repayment period
  • Whether the loan is fixed or variable
  • Any fees you’ll have to pay

Consider Overall Expenditures In Comparison To Your Present Loan

Finally, compare the overall charges of your new refinancing loan to those of your present one. You can’t assume that just because you refinance to a lower-interest loan, you’ll always be better off. In this case, you can also go for ‘refinance mortgage companies with no closing costs’.

The cost of repayment has affected your interest rate and the length of your payback period. So, if you have just ten years left on your mortgage and refinance to a new 30-year loan, you will be adding two decades to your payback period.
